The Best Things from Amazon: Solutions for Cord Organization

Jul 7, 2022

I hate cords. Hate them. And running two monitors in my office, with all of the accompanying cords strewn about was more than I could bear.  So I went looking for solutions, and (unsurprisingly), found them on Amazon.

Have TV cables you need to hide?  This Echo Gear system installs in the wall and runs the cords behind the drywall.  Think that must be tough to install?  Kyle and I did it ourselves with a power drill and 30-minutes of our time, and we are not exactly “handy.”

If you have a mess of cords sticking out of an extension cable, this is the solution for you.  Not only does this cable management box keep that unsightly mess hidden, it keeps the cords out of the reach of pets who might think chewing on them sounds like a great idea.

Like many people, we have beige carpet.  So this cord hider in lengths of 5, 15, 0r 50 feet keeps the cords in our offices mostly hidden.  It’s also curved at the edges to prevent tripping and so your office chair can glide over the top if need be.

If you just need to bundle some cords together to get them out of the way, you have a few options.  I like these expandable sleeves because they’re easy to use and inexpensive.  Plus, they’re really easy to zip-tie to the leg of a shelf or desk.  If you want a pricier, but sturdier, solution, try these vertebrae systems.

This last item is great for when your outlet is hidden behind your furniture.  This flat plug-in allows the furniture to lay flush against the wall, without needing to stick out to accommodate a cable.  It’s a game changer for behind the dresser phone chargers or TV cables hidden behind the credenza.
